A global media and technology company is seeking a results-driven Head of SEO to lead organic growth and strategize SEO operations. You will join a multicultural team and oversee SEO for various markets while managing a substantial team of SEOs. The role requires at least 7 years of experience, strong technical SEO skills, and a data-driven mindset. This full-time position offers a competitive salary, hybrid working options, and generous perks, including a relocation package.

How to prepare for a job interview at Odds Scanner Group
✨Know Your SEO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on your technical SEO skills before the interview. Be ready to discuss recent trends, algorithm updates, and how you've successfully implemented strategies in the past. This role is all about leading SEO operations, so showcasing your expertise will definitely impress.
✨Showcase Your Data-Driven Mindset
Prepare to talk about how you've used data to drive growth in previous roles. Bring examples of metrics you've tracked, tools you've used, and how your decisions have led to measurable results. Companies love candidates who can back their strategies with solid data.
✨Emphasise Team Leadership Experience
Since you'll be managing a substantial team, it's crucial to highlight your leadership experience. Share specific examples of how you've motivated teams, resolved conflicts, or fostered collaboration. This will show that you're not just an SEO expert but also a great leader.
✨Cultural Fit Matters
Given that this is a multicultural team, be prepared to discuss your experience working in diverse environments. Show that you value different perspectives and can adapt your strategies to various markets. This will demonstrate that you’re not only a fit for the role but also for the company culture.
